45-16-73
Section 45-16-73 Construction, maintenance, use, etc., of jail. (a) It is the legislative intent of this section that the Coffee County Commission may construct a jail or renovate existing property for a jail in New Brockton, Alabama, and that the jail shall be used by both county divisions of the judicial circuit encompassing Coffee County. (b) The Coffee County Commission is authorized to construct a jail or renovate existing property into a jail and maintain the jail in New Brockton. At the time the new jail in New Brockton has been constructed or renovated and is ready for occupancy, any other jail or jails in the county shall cease to function and shall no longer be county jails. This section shall have no effect on city jails. The county commission shall not be obligated to construct or maintain a jail at any other locality within the county. 8-20-7
Section 8-20-7 Warranty obligations to dealers. (a) Every manufacturer, distributor, or wholesaler, factory branch, factory representative, distributor branch, or distributor representative shall specify in writing to each of its motor vehicle dealers the dealer's obligation for warranty service on its products, shall compensate the motor vehicle dealer for warranty service required of the dealer by the manufacturer, distributor, or wholesaler, factory branch, factory representative, distributor branch, or distributor representative and shall provide the dealer the schedule of compensation to be paid such dealer for parts, work, and service in connection with warranty services, and the time allowance for the performance of such work and service. (b) In no event shall such schedule of compensation fail to include reasonable compensation for diagnostic work, service, labor, and parts. 14-2-28
Section 14-2-28 Facilities - Construction. All facilities constructed by the authority shall be constructed according to plans and specifications of architects or engineers, or both, selected by the department. Such plans and specifications shall be approved by the department and by the commission. All work in the construction of facilities, or any part thereof, which is determined by the commission to be suitable and proper for construction by prison labor under force account shall be performed by such prison labor under such supervision and directions as shall be ordered by the department. All construction of facilities or any part thereof which the commission shall determine not to be suitable and proper for construction by prison labor shall be done under the supervision and direction of the commission following award for each part of the work to the lowest responsible bidder after advertising for, receipt and public opening of sealed bids.
